## Runbook: Furrowlink Gateway release step 4

Before pushing firmware to the Furrowlink telemetry gateways, confirm the staging fleet in the Harrowdale test paddock reports healthy heartbeats for 15 minutes. Then build the release bundle, verify the manifest hash against the build log, and sign it — unsigned bundles are rejected by every gateway in the field. Sign the bundle using the key below.

deploy key for yadup-badug: bky6_rLH3qD

Report builder sorting in Kestrelboard is stable: rows with equal values keep their original order across re-sorts. Customers sometimes report "random" ordering when two columns share values — this is expected behavior, not a bug, and should be closed as working-as-intended after confirming the sort keys. If a customer shows rows genuinely swapping order between identical exports, that is a real defect and should be escalated to the Reports squad. For escalations or questions about expected sort behavior, reach the squad here.

billing contact of fajog-fafop = fraox.istdor@nelvrosys.corp

Quick heads-up on Pinwheel UI versioning: we cut a minor release every sprint, and anything touching component props needs a changeset file in the PR. No changeset, no merge — the bot will nag you. Majors are rare and go through the design council first. The full policy, with examples of what counts as breaking, lives on the internal page below.

wiki page, bahip-yahip: https://grafana.qirvanlabs.corp/browse/display/projects/cc3a1b9dbfc9

Changelog — Gatewick internal gateway, defaults changed. Heads up for on-call: we tightened per-client rate limits after the Pensbury batch job hammered the catalog route last Tuesday. Burst allowance is smaller now and the penalty window is longer, so expect a few 429 tickets early in the week. The new default values ship as follows.

config for hawip-bahop:
[fendor]
host = fendor.paliqworks.corp
user = fendor_svc
database = fendor_prod